PCSX2 not only runs more games (due to the nature of having more available games) but also runs a larger % of its library than Dolphin(95%+ library playable compared to the 89% of Dolphin). PCSX2 also runs a higher % of games to completion or near to flawlessly than Dolphin. Considering how Dolphin counts shit like Skyward Sword, Red Steel 2(constant wii mote disconnections) and Tatsunoko vs Capcom(stuttering to the point of unplayability) as playable I wouldn't put much weight behind its lists.

PCSX2's software renderer will run some multiplat games at a higher framerate than Dolphin's hardware renderer, at the same resolutions.

Dolphin has removed multi-core support, whereas PCSX2 will support up to one less core than your CPU has.
